Job Summary – Key Account Manager
The Key Account Manager works in partnership with dealership clients and serves as the primary point of contact for their assigned portfolio of PureCars and AutoAlert customers. This role is responsible for overall account management, including client retention, account growth, and building strong relationships at both the dealership and enterprise levels.
The Key Account Manager is committed to maximizing customer success by increasing client knowledge, adoption, and utilization of the PureCars and AutoAlert solutions through a consultative, proactive, and customer-focused approach. Once a sale has been successfully closed, the Key Account Manager is introduced to the customer and serves as the primary relationship owner throughout the entire customer lifecycle—from implementation through ongoing partnership and growth.
You are a collaborative team player with strong problem-solving abilities and an innovative mindset. You'll be part of a creative, diverse, and high-performing team focused on increasing customer satisfaction, engagement, retention, and revenue growth. This fast-paced role requires excellent leadership, organization, prioritization, and interpersonal skills.

PureCars provides digital marketing, advertising, and data analytics software to automotive dealerships and original equipment manufacturers. The platform helps dealers manage customer experience, targeted advertising, and sales performance through software tools built specifically for the auto retail industry.
